    Pro Duck Sabrina Ionescu Buries a Three at the Buzzer for Series Lead

    It had a familiar ring to it, six seconds to go in the game, time for one more play. With the scored tied at 77-77, New York Liberty point guard Sabrina Ionescu dribbled near the logo.

    She took two more dribbles and stepped left, burying a three-pointer from 28 feet to give the Liberty a 2-1 series lead over the Minnesota Lynx in the WNBA Championship. Game Four in the best-of-five series is Friday night in Minneapolis.

    The Liberty trailed by 15 in the first quarter but clawed their way back with 11 points in the final 2:10. Forward Breanna Stewart carried the team for most of the night, pouring in 30 points and pulling down 11 rebounds, but Ionescu hit two clutch three-pointers in the final minute for the winning margin.

    In a way it was Sabrina's Eminem moment, “Look, if you had one shot or one opportunity, To seize everything you ever wanted in one moment. Would you capture it, or just let it slip?”

    On Sunday a reporter asked her about her secret weapon, the green and yellow Nike Sabrina 2 shoes she's worn throughout the series. She drew inspiration from Oregon's 32-31 win over Ohio State.

    "Obviously I stayed up watching the game--not too late," the fifth-year pro said, looking over at coach Sandy Brondello, which drew a big laugh in the press room.

    "I mean after they won the way that they did, today I was like 'Yeah, I'm gonna wear my Oregon shoes', because I just kind of wanted to embody that tough, gritty win that they pulled off."

    After losing Game One in New York, the Liberty have pulled off two tough, gritty wins of their own.

    The respect is mutual. On social media, Oregon football coach Dan Lanning sent out his congratulations. "Keep killing it," he wrote.
